电压无功功率优化控制中不可行问题的研究
INFEASIBILITY STUDY ON VOLTAGE/REACTIVE POWER OPTIMIZATION
【摘要】 分析了电力系统电压无功实时优化控制中出现的不可行问题,通过引入模糊约束,从一个新的角度对不可行问题进行了处理,最终获得尽量靠近原不等式约束空间的解。文中结合原对偶内点法的特点提出了不可行问题的探测和处理方法,并用模型系统和华东电力系统的实际数据进行了验算。结果表明,文中所提的方法可以有效地探测和处理优化过程中的不可行问题,快速获得合理解
【Abstract】 The infeasibility problem in voltage/reactive power optimization is analyzed in this paper, and this problem is handled with fuzzy constraints to obtain a solution as close as possible to the original space. The infeasibility detection and handling strategy is discussed while the prime\|dual interior point method is used. The test results of 12 nodes system and East\|China power system illustrate that the proposed method can effectively handle and detect infeasibility problem caused by bottleneck constraints and is fast to get a reasonable solution.
【Key words】 voltage/reactive power optimization; infeasibility detection and handling; fuzzy constraints; prime\|dual interior point method;
